Deciding to eat healthily has great benefits and is becoming a more popular way of living. The overall economy is affected by the number of individuals who suffer from conditions such as high blood pressure, which is directly linked to poor eating habits. No matter where you look, people are encouraging you to live a more healthy lifestyle but then again, you are also being encouraged to rely on convenience foods that can affect your health in a terrible way. It is likely that a lot of people assume it will take great effort to eat a healthy diet or that they have to make a large scale change to their way of life. In reality, however, merely making some small changes can positively affect day-to-day eating habits.
You can get results without having to remove foods from your diet or make huge changes immediately. It’s not a bad idea if you desire to make big changes, but the most important thing is to gradually switch to making healthier eating choices. Eventually, you will discover that you actually prefer to ingest healthy foods after you have eaten that way for some time. As with many other habits, change occurs over a period of time and as soon as a new way of eating becomes part of who you are, you won’t feel the need to revert to your old diet.
Hence, it should be quite obvious that it’s easy to add healthy eating to your life.

The ingredients needed to make Achari Methi kadu:
- Use 500 GM long Green pumpkin (shredded)
- Prepare 3 cups fresh and clean fenugreek leaves
- You need 1 onion (diced)
- Use 2 tomatoes (diced)
- Provide 6 cloves garlic (sliced or chopped)
- Get 2 green chillies..sliced
- Get 1 inch ginger…grated or Julien cut
- Take 1/4 cup oil (if you want you can use more than it)
- Use Fresh coriander as per need
- Take Whole spices
- Prepare 2 cinnamon sticks
- Take 2 bay leaves
- Get 1 black cardemom
- Use 3-4 Curry leaves
- Get Achaar masala (homemade) you can use readymade too..
- Get 1 tbs red chillies powder
- Take 1/4 tsp crushed red chillies
- Get 1 tsp Cumin powder
- Take 1 tsp coriander powder
- Take 1/2 tsp turmeric powder
- Provide 1/2 tsp fennel seeds
- You need 1/2 tsp black seeds (kalonji)
- Take 1/2 tsp fenugreek seeds
- Get 1/2 tsp mustards seeds
- You need 3/4 tsp salt or as per taste
- Take 1 tsp chaat masala..
- Prepare 3-4 tbs If you are using readymade masala then use
Instructions to make Achari Methi kadu:
- Prepare your ingredients and cut the veggies…
- Peel,wash and shred the pumpkin…
- Prepare your achar masala and whole masala ready
- Clean and wash fenugreek leaves properly….roughly chopped it and keep aside…
- Take big wok or pateela add in oil, sliced garlic and whole garam masala….fry on low to medium flame until light brown and aroma comes….
- Now add diced onions and tomatoes, achar masala, curry leaves in it….
- Cook for 3 to 4 minutes only and add fenugreek leaves….
- Stir for 3 to 4 minutes more and now add shredded pumpkin and leave on steam cooking by covering with lid for 5 minutes only…
- After steam cooking just stir constantly for more 2 to 3 minutes to dries out the water….add green chillies and Julien cut ginger…turn off the heat and cover it for more 1 minute until aroma of ginger and chillies absorb in the veggies….tadda yummmmmmmmm kadu methi is ready…..
- Enjoy with hot nan or chapati and with fresh seasonal salad…. Garnish with fresh coriander
- #Special note..I don't boil the methi as in this way the original taste, nutrition and aroma can be wasted…so avoid to boil the methi or spinach.. if needed just blanched it in it's own water….
